MANHATTAN — A 16-year-old boy has been charged with murder over the daylight shooting of a Harlem man last week, police said.
Mark Acevedo was taken into custody Friday, two days after he allegedly shot Dereck Nelson, 34, at about 3 p.m. in front of an apartment building on East 132nd Street. The attack took place near the Lincoln Houses, where Nelson lived.
Nelson, known by the nickname "Trek," was hit in the chest and was pronounced dead at Harlem Hospital.
After his arrest, Acevedo was jailed on Rikers Island. He has yet to appear in court for an arraignment.
